Mazda Produces One-Millionth Mazda MX-5
April 25 2016 - 3:08AM
JCN Newswire (English)
Mazda Motor Corporation announced today that production of the
Mazda MX-5 (Mazda Roadster in Japan) reached one million units on
April 22, 2016. The milestone figure was achieved over 27 years,
with mass-production of the MX-5 starting at Ujina Plant No. 1 in
Hiroshima in April 1989.

As a way of expressing thanks to MX-5 fans and owners, the
One-Millionth MX-5 will be displayed at fan events in Japan and
around the world. The tour begins on May 3 at the Hiroshima Flower
Festival where the car will participate in the Flower Parade.
The MX-5 is a symbol of Mazda's car-making philosophy and tireless
pursuit of driving pleasure. Since its debut in 1989, the model has
consistently offered driving fun that can only be experienced in a
lightweight sports car and won the admiration of people from
various countries, cultures and age groups. The MX-5 is also
critically acclaimed, with over 200 awards from around the globe to
its name. The fourth-generation model released last year has won a
string of awards, including 2015-2016 Car of the Year Japan, World
Car of the Year and World Car Design of the Year 2016.
The MX-5 has held the Guinness World Record(1) for the best-selling
open-top two-seater sports car for many years. With the achievement
of one million units of production, Mazda will now attempt to break
its own record.
(1) Certified by Guinness World Records Limited
About Mazda
Mazda Motor Corporation (TSE:7261) started manufacturing tools in
1929 and soon branched out into production of trucks for commercial
use. In the early 1960s, Mazda launched its first passenger car
models and began developing rotary engines. Still headquartered in
Hiroshima in western Japan, Mazda today ranks as one of Japan's
leading automakers, and exports cars to the United States and
Europe for over 30 years. For more information, please visit
